In silver gilt with gilt chain linked surround with FERT and crossed fasces upon green enameled ring, centre white enameled star with gilt centre peice affixed to base by 3 rivets, hand painted red eye, reverse hallmarked 800 silver on reverse as well as lightly stamped marking, silver makers back plate of E.Gardino, Roma, measuring 47x83mm, with strong pin assembly, only lightly worn, extremely fine.
This Order was instituted by King Zog I during his tenure as President. The Order was awarded to Albanians and foreign civilians in recognition of distinguished services, within any civil or military field, that benefited the Crown.
There were originally four grades, but during the Italian Occupancy (1939-1943) the Officer grade was officially added to the Order.
The Order was named after George Scanderbeg, an Albanian national hero.
The Type II awards feature fasces and the motto "FERT" on the obverse medallion.
